Daffodil Festival at Cotehele
Visit Cotehele this spring to discover the garden ablaze with spectacular displays of daffodils!
- Booking not needed
- Free event (admission applies)
Each spring Cotehele plays host to more than 300 different varieties of daffodil, many of which date back to the 17th Century.
Visit between 15 - 18 March to see these spectacular daffodils at their best and follow the trail of slates highlighting Cotehele's most unique, heritage varieties.
Look out for play opportunities that will pop up around the gardens for the smaller visitors too.
